Is it normal for a 1-year-old to go on a 'food strike'?
Food strikes are a very common developmental phase where toddlers may suddenly refuse meals they previously enjoyed. The best approach is to avoid power struggles; do not force-feed your child, as this can create negative associations with mealtimes. Offer healthy food in different textures, shapes, or locations (like dining as a family), and trust that they will eat when they are hungry.
